```## 内容主体大纲1. 引言 - 什么是区块链冷钱包? - 冷钱包的必要性2. 冷钱包的原理 - 工作机制 - 与热钱包的区别3...
在数字货币快速发展的今天,比特币作为第一个去中心化的加密货币,已成为越来越多投资者关注的对象。为了参与比特币的交易,用户需要了解如何生成属于自己的比特币钱包地址。然而,对于许多初学者来说,钱包地址的生成过程可能显得有些复杂。本篇文章将详细解析比特币钱包地址的生成及其相关概念,帮助读者更好地理解和使用比特币钱包。
### 比特币钱包地址的基本概念比特币钱包是一个数字钱包,旨在存储用户的比特币。它通过地址来实现比特币的接收和发送,用户可以借此完成在线交易。
钱包地址通常是一个由字母和数字组合而成的字符串,它的生成是基于一系列复杂的数学算法。在使用比特币地址进行交易时,用户可以看到交易的记录,而这些记录是公开透明的,这也是比特币区块链技术的一大特点。
比特币钱包地址的生成与公钥和私钥密切相关。公钥是钱包地址的基础,而私钥则是用户对钱包进行操作所必需的安全凭证。只有持有私钥的用户才能授权转移储存在钱包中的比特币,因此私钥的安全性至关重要。
### 比特币钱包地址的生成过程 1. **生成私钥**生成比特币钱包地址的第一步是创建一个随机的私钥。私钥是用户唯一的安全凭证,它的长度是256位的二进制数。这个私钥必须保持绝对保密,因为一旦被他人获取,相应的比特币将面临被盗的风险。
2. **利用私钥生成公钥**接下来,使用椭圆曲线密码学算法(Elliptic Curve Cryptography, ECC)将生成的私钥转化为公钥。公钥是与私钥对应的一组密钥,它具有显著的数学特性,可以在不泄漏私钥的情况下进行交易。
3. **计算比特币钱包地址**使用SHA-256和RIPEMD-160两种哈希算法将公钥转换为钱包地址。这一过程还会加入网络版本前缀以及校验和,以保证生成的地址在网络中的唯一性和有效性。最终生成的地址会以字母“1”或“3”开头,以标识它是比特币的地址。
### 不同类型的钱包地址 1. **P2PKH(传统地址)**P2PKH地址是指“支付到公钥哈希”,这种类型的钱包地址以数字“1”开头,是最常见的比特币钱包地址。由于其简单的结构,容易被用户熟悉和接受。
2. **P2SH(脚本地址)**P2SH地址是指“支付到脚本哈希”,以数字“3”开头。这种结构允许用户创建复杂的交易条件,适合多重签名或时间锁定等高级功能。
3. **Bech32(SegWit地址)**Bech32地址是比特币改进协议(BIP173)的一部分,以“bc1”开头。这种地址设计用于Segregated Witness(SegWit),有助于降低交易费用和提升网络效率。
### 比特币钱包地址的安全性安全性是数字货币交易中的关键因素,用户在生成和使用比特币钱包地址时,必须采取有效的安全措施。
1. **务必保管好私钥**私钥是用户控制其比特币资产的唯一凭证。用户应使用离线存储介质如硬件钱包,而不是将私钥存储在互联网云端,这样可以最大程度降低黑客入侵的风险。
2. **选择合适的钱包类型**用户应根据自己的需求选择适合的钱包类型。对于频繁交易的用户,热钱包可能更为便捷,但在安全性方面不如冷钱包,后者通常适合长期存储。
3. **常见的安全威胁**包括网络钓鱼、恶意软件等。用户应保持警惕,避免点击陌生链接,同时定期更新钱包软件以获取最新的安全补丁。
### 使用比特币钱包的常见问题 #### 如何找到比特币钱包地址?比特币钱包地址通常在钱包软件的界面上经过明确标识。用户可以在“接收”部分找到相关信息,并可以通过“复制”功能将其复制到剪贴板,便于发送给他人进行交易。此外,用户还可以在区块链浏览器中搜索其地址,以查看关联的交易和余额。
#### 怎么样安全地生成和存储比特币钱包?建议用户选择信誉良好的钱包软件或硬件钱包,以确保数据的安全性。创建钱包时,务必选择带有强密码保护的选项,且定期更改密码。此外,备份钱包至离线存储介质,避免因设备故障导致数据丢失。对于私钥,绝不可直接记录在易损坏或易丢失的位置。使用密码管理器也是一个安全的存储方案。
### 区块链技术的未来与比特币钱包的发展随着区块链技术的不断进步,比特币钱包也在不断发展。从早期的简单软件钱包到如今多功能硬件钱包,用户体验和安全性都有了显著提高。在未来,我们不仅可以期待钱包技术的不断创新,也希望区块链底层技术能在更多领域开花结果,推动社会的进一步数字化。
### 结论比特币钱包地址的生成不仅是参与比特币交易的第一步,更是确保资金安全的重要环节。了解钱包地址的生成原理和相关知识,可以帮助用户更好地管理和使用自己的比特币资产。在未来,随着区块链技术的不断进步,我们也可以期待比特币钱包在安全性和功能性方面的进一步提升。
## 七个相关问题 1. **比特币私钥到底是什么?** 2. **比特币钱包的种类有哪些?** 3. **如何安全地备份比特币钱包?** 4. **比特币交易的流程是怎样的?** 5. **比特币是否匿名?** 6. **怎样选择适合自己的比特币钱包?** 7. **未来比特币和区块链会面临怎样的挑战?** 接下来的每个问题都将被详细解释,每个问题约为700字,深入探讨比特币的技术与市场问题。